Partager via


structure SEARCH_ITEM_CHANGE (searchapi.h)

Spécifie les modifications apportées à un élément indexé.

Syntaxe

typedef struct _SEARCH_ITEM_CHANGE {
  SEARCH_KIND_OF_CHANGE        Change;
  SEARCH_NOTIFICATION_PRIORITY Priority;
  BLOB                         *pUserData;
  LPWSTR                       lpwszURL;
  LPWSTR                       lpwszOldURL;
} SEARCH_ITEM_CHANGE;

Membres

Change

Type : SEARCH_KIND_OF_CHANGE

Indicateur qui spécifie le type de modification en tant que valeur du SEARCH_KIND_OF_CHANGE type énuméré.

Priority

Type : SEARCH_NOTIFICATION_PRIORITY

Indicateur qui spécifie la priorité de traitement de cette modification en tant que valeur du type énuméré SEARCH_NOTIFICATION_PRIORITY .

pUserData

Type : BLOB*

Pointeur vers les informations utilisateur.

lpwszURL

Type : LPWSTR

Pointeur vers une chaîne Unicode terminée par null contenant l’URL de l’élément dans une notification SEARCH_CHANGE_MOVE_RENAME, SEARCH_CHANGE_ADD ou SEARCH_CHANGE_MODIFY. Dans le cas d’un déplacement, ce membre contient la nouvelle URL de l’élément.

lpwszOldURL

Type : LPWSTR

Pointeur vers une chaîne Unicode terminée par null contenant l’ancienne URL de l’élément dans une notification SEARCH_CHANGE_MOVE_RENAME ou SEARCH_CHANGE_DELETE.

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ows XP avec SP2,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2003 [applications de bureau uniquement]
En-tête searchapi.h
Composant redistribuable Windows Desktop Search (WDS) 3.0